How the Concept Actually Works
To understand whether this is a useful tool, it helps to clarify what it does at a basic level. The core idea is to create a barrier between a surface and potential damage. Imagine a car door that brushes against a shopping cart in a busy parking lot. Without a protective layer, the metal can show a small bend or scratch. With this kind of protection in place, the force of the impact is absorbed by the barrier instead of the door itself. This same principle applies to phone screens, which can develop noticeable chips from a simple drop. A clear layer helps to distribute the force of the fall across a wider area. By acting as a sacrificial surface, it preserves the original finish or material underneath. The goal is to provide a buffer that handles the wear and tear so the main item stays in better condition.

Things People Often Misunderstand
There are a few misconceptions that can cloud the conversation. One is the belief that a protector makes an item completely indestructible. In reality, no shield can prevent every form of damage. Extreme force can still reach the surface beneath. Another misunderstanding is that all products are the same. Material quality and thickness vary, which influences performance. Assuming that a lower-priced option offers the same protection as a premium one can lead to poor results. It is also a myth that application is always quick and flawless. Achieving a perfect fit sometimes requires patience and attention to detail. Clearing up these points builds trust and helps people make decisions based on facts.
